Pumps When the boat is out of the water, make sure to disable the sea water pumps. This is done by flipping toggling Land Mode ON in the X Shore Interface Pumps Tab under Seawater pumps. When the boat is launched again, make sure to enable the sea water pumps by switching to Land Mode OFF.

The safety of the boat depends on effective steering, so the oil level in the pump should be checked before casting off. Hydraulic oil is added to the steering system via the filling plug in the steering wheel pump. The oil level must be approx. 10 mm below the filler hole. Read the manufacturers manual for oil recommendation for the steering system. X SHORE EELEX 8000...

Avoid placing flammable materials on or near hot parts. Charging Charging The charge port The charge port is located on the starboard side of the steering console. Before charging, dock the boat securely to ensure the charge cable easily reaches the charge port. X SHORE EELEX 8000...
Stop Charging Stop charging at any time by pressing the sleep/wake button or the button in the X Shore Interface on the touch screen. This will release the charger and discontinue the charging process. To prevent unauthorized unplugging of the charge cable, the cable latch remains locked and the boat system must be engaged via the key before you can disconnect the charge cable.

Polishing and Waxing the Boat (Every 4 Months) If your boat is in continuous use, the hull should be polished and waxed at least every four months to maintain its appearance and value. More frequent polishing may be required depending on operating conditions. X SHORE EELEX 8000...
